At a time when we as Canadians are focused on greater self-reliance, there is one area where increasing our resilience is vital - strengthening Canada's plasma supply and making it a national priority. When someone's immune system fails, doctors turn to a lifesaving medication called immunoglobulins, made from human plasma - the protein rich, golden fluid that makes up more than half of our blood. 

The demand for immunoglobulins in Canada is rising fast - expected to grow by more than 50% over the next five years. But today 70% of the immunoglobulins used by Canadian patients come from outside our borders - mostly made from plasma collected in the United States. 

We need help to strengthen Canada's plasma supply! While one in two Canadians is eligible to donate plasma , only one in 76 actually does.
